Heavy rainfall is not the only reason for flooding. Inner concerns like ruptured pipelines and overflows can result in emergency flooding. Sadly, this will also cause damage to your residential or commercial property. Failure to address the trouble will certainly escalate the damage and raise the possibilities of mold development. Continue reviewing to discover what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.
1. Turn Off Key Water Shutoff
Pipes can burst as a result of cold temps, high pressure, clog, hot water heater problems, and also other variables. Regardless of the cause, you have to act rapidly to ensure permeable home products, appliances, as well as furnishings do not take in the water, resulting in damage. Shut down the major valve before you do any kind of cleaning to make sure water stops pouring in. Eliminating the water resource is simple, as well as it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the burst pipeline, ask for emergency plumbing services to fix it today.
2. Shut Off the Circuit Breaker
With a large flood, you need to make certain the power is out. Water is a conductor, and if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Turn off the circuit breaker to prevent elect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a quick contact us to the power business to close the key line. Maintain the power off till excess water is gone.
3. Move Vital Wet Times
When it involves conserving your furnishings and devices, time is essential. You must relocate whatever whet items you can from the afflicted location to a dry location. This deters additional damage since the longer they take in water, the more substantial the problem.
4. File the Extent of Damage
Take note of all the damage brought upon by the burst pipe. With documents, you can also obtain a clear picture of the level of the damage.
5. Eliminate Water ASAP
You have to get rid of excess water immediately. Need to there be a large amount of standing water, you may require a water pump for extraction. You can rent this tools if you don't possess one. If it's late in the evening, the convention bucket method additionally works. Usage numerous jugs as well as manual labor to take it out. When minimal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old shirts or towels. You may additionally require to remove broken materials like rugs and also carpets.
6. Dry the Area
Focus on drying the impacted areas. If the weather condition is pleasurable, open doors and windows to boost airflow. You can also set up electrical followers as well as put them in the strongest setting. A dehumidifier additionally operates in securing moisture to prevent mold and also mold and mildews.
7. Work with Specialists
When you experience comprehensive water damages due to emergency flooding from a ruptured pipe, you can deal with a restoration expert to restore and also remodel your house. Most importantly, do not neglect to call a respectable plumbing to repair the ruptured pipeline as well as inspect the remainder of your piping system. Or else, all your clean-up will certainly be made ineffective.

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ations
If you stay in a storm-prone area, you need to be utilized now on what to do, where to go and what to need to be prepared for poor climate. Nevertheless, if you're not made use of to getting pounded by high winds and also difficult rainfall, you probably don't have an concept exactly how ideal to face a storm situation.
For starters, storms do not just come without a caution. Weather stations check the ambience all the time. If a storm is possible, they will release 2 kinds of warnings:
Storm watch-- is provided when there is a possible tornado in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, over cast sky, an unusually gusty day and some rainfall. The storm might or may not come, but this is the moment to keep tuned to your neighborhood radio for news and also updates.
Storm caution-- is provided when a storm is headed towards your area. By that time, the roads might be swamped and also web traffic is bad. You don't desire to be captured in your vehicle in negative climate.
Blizzard-- normally takes place in winter months and also means heavy snow, solid winds and wind chill. When a caution is issued, stay clear of taking a trip as high as possible and also stay inside. There is no usage exposing yourself outdoors where you can obtain entraped in website traffic or in places where you will be hard to get to or worse, find.
Things don't constantly go negative throughout storms, but weather condition is uncertain and also anything can happen. To help you prepare for a storm emergency, right here are a few pointers:
Spruce up.
Wear enough garments to maintain yourself cozy. Heat might not be offered in your residence so get extra layers and coverings to keep your body temperature adequately.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ots prepared.
Have food all set.
Emergency provisions are a must during tornado emergency situations. If the storm gets too bad and the roads are swamped, you will have a problem going out to the grocery stores.
Maintain containers of water useful. Clean water may be hard ahead by during actually bad problems and the most awful thing you can do is deal with d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at the very least one gallon for every single individual per day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.
Fill up the tub.
You'll need much more water for cleaning and also purging the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best load your bath tub, water containers and also pails with water. If you have small children in your house, take precautions by covering deep containers as well as keeping children far from the shower room unless needed.
Emergency situation kit
Have a medical or first package all set and also ensure it's freshly-stocked. It must include an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also essential medicines. It's additionally a great suggestion to have another kit in your auto.
If any individual in your family is under special drug, ensure you have sufficient products to last up until after the storm is over and also drug stores are open.
Lights off
Expect power blackouts during tornado emergency situations. You won't have any electricity, so supply on candles, flashlights and also emergency situation lights. Have extra fresh batteries and also suits in case you run out.
If you can not turn on the television,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your location. Media will keep an eye on the storm as well as will certainly keep you updated.
You could need h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et available, so keep a tiny tank of gas about simply in case. Your outdoor gas grill will do perfectly.
Obtain an alternative shelter.
Make certain you have adequate gas in your storage tank in case you need to obtain out of the home as well as relocation some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have far better possibilities of being safe as well as completely dry.
